Web Accessibility Evaluation Tools Market Size
The Global Web Accessibility Evaluation Tools Market size was USD 443.39 Million in 2024 and is projected to touch USD 473.99 Million in 2025, USD 506.7 Million in 2026, and reach USD 864.1 Million by 2034, exhibiting a CAGR of 6.9% during the forecast period (2025–2034). The market growth is propelled by increasing implementation of accessibility compliance standards across digital platforms. Over 68% of enterprises have integrated accessibility testing into their web development cycle, while 61% utilize automated evaluation systems. Additionally, 57% of organizations have adopted AI-driven accessibility testing to streamline web compliance processes, reflecting the growing importance of inclusive digital design practices globally.

Manual Evaluation Tools
Manual Evaluation Tools involve expert reviews and assistive technology testing to identify accessibility barriers beyond the scope of automated detection. Around 54% of accessibility professionals use manual testing for verifying user interface usability for differently-abled users. These tools help address about 20–30% of issues that automated systems may miss, ensuring deeper accessibility compliance and qualitative accuracy.
Manual Evaluation Tools Market Size recorded USD 161.45 Million in 2025, accounting for 34.1% of the total market. This segment is projected to grow at a CAGR of 5.8% from 2025 to 2034, supported by increased demand for human-assisted audits, accessibility certification programs, and user experience validation across digital platforms.

North America
North America holds the dominant position in the Web Accessibility Evaluation Tools Market, fueled by strong enforcement of accessibility regulations such as ADA and Section 508. Over 68% of U.S.-based enterprises employ automated accessibility testing platforms to ensure compliance, while 61% of Canadian organizations invest in accessible web design frameworks. Around 52% of enterprises in the region integrate AI-enabled auditing tools to streamline digital accessibility evaluations.
North America held the largest share in the Web Accessibility Evaluation Tools Market, accounting for USD 175.38 Million in 2025, representing 37% of the total market. This region continues to grow at a CAGR of 7.2% from 2025 to 2034, driven by regulatory mandates, advanced digital transformation programs, and enterprise-level accessibility commitments.
